Output db56c314dfa8173cf3c8584fda5e762fe8672321c61f218900a6e41180ea55c9:17

value
3137724721
script pubkey
OP_0 OP_PUSHBYTES_20 38d71d5d7310b5e2c3e97766b186adeb842429f9
address
bc1q8rt36htnzz679slfwantrp4dawzzg20enqxuek
transaction
db56c314dfa8173cf3c8584fda5e762fe8672321c61f218900a6e41180ea55c9
spent
true